identification of methods and procedures for managing unlawful interference with aviation as a flight dispatcher:

taking control of an aircraft by force, or threat of force, or any other form of intimidation or by any trick or false pretence

destroying an aircraft that is in service

causing damage to an aircraft that is in service that puts the safety of the aircraft, or any person on board or outside the aircraft, at risk

doing anything on board an aircraft that is in service that puts the safety of the aircraft, or any person on board or outside the aircraft, at risk

placing, or causing to be placed, on board an aircraft that is in service, anything that puts the safety of the aircraft, or any person on board or outside the aircraft, at risk

putting the safety of aircraft at risk by interfering with, damaging or destroying air navigation facilities

putting the safety of an aircraft at risk by communicating false or misleading information

committing an act at an airport, or causing any interference or damage, that puts the safe operation of the airport, or the safety of any person at the airport, at risk
